Vhils Solo Show Paris
From 23 June, 2012 to 28 July, 2012
Opening 23 June, 2012 from 6pm to 9pm
Galerie Magda Danysz – 78, rue Amelot Paris 11
Born in Portugal in 1987, VHILS travels all over the globe to create his monumental works. He was singled out in 2008 by Banksy who invited him to the Cans Festival in London. The art critic Tristan Manco shared at the time « here he is one of the finest examples of world street art from these past few years.” In 2010, he took part to the Sao Paulo Biennial as well as the Fame Festival in Italy and made a huge portrait in collaboration with JR in the center of Los Angeles.
